Windows XP tips for Removing the “Folder Options” menu

FYI

I think some virus when they attack your system may remove your Folder Option menu and i think you can recover it back through this, just try.

 Always take a backup before editing any major files because sometimes we might need a rollback.

Tested with Windows XP pro, and I’m not sure whether this
will work with other XP variants.
Removing the “Folder Options” menu involves modifying the Windows
Group Policy editor (gpedit.msc).

Just follow the below listed steps.

1. Go to Start >> Run
Type gpedit.msc and press Enter.

2. In the resulting window, navigate to the folder
User Configuration >> Administrative Templates >> Windows Components
>> Windows Explorer.
Look for the key named “Removes the Folder Options menu from the Tools
Menu”.
Double-click the key and select Enable.
Click OK.

3. To display the “Folder Options” menu, follow the previous steps and
select the Not Configured option for the “Removes the Folder Options
menu from the Tools Menu” key.
